Position Summary

As a Global PCB (Printed Circuit Board) MTT (Manufacturing Technology Team) Leader, you will be part of an existent Global team responsible for the Standards, Machinery & Technology to globally Support Aptiv factories. Your main responsibility will be related to PCB Technology and Types, Design Rules, Fabrication Details, Quality, Audit Suppliers, etc. Your expertise it is crucial for the control and continuous improvement of the PCB Process used to assemble and/or test our active safety products that will make our cars safer and keep savings lives.

Your Role

Develop and release Global Design Standards for assigned technologies

Develop and publish Process Documentation for assigned technologies

Develop/Support1 Process Verification for assigned technologies

Develop and publish training material for assigned technologies

Provide technical support across Aptiv enterprise for assigned technologies

Develop Strategy to advance assigned technologies

Conduct and support Line Side Review process audits in global production locations

Utilize project management skills to develop and implement robust process solutions

Maintain and advance software solutions and automation for technology specific tasks (P-FMEA, Maintenance, Simulation, etc.) as a key user

Optimize process design to support equipment utilization and material flow

Understand and apply within Aptiv the IPC Requirements and Standards

Your Background

Bachelor or Master degree in Mechanical Engineering, Electronics, Chemical or Similar

Minimum 5 years’ experience in automotive industry, preferred in manufacturing engineering

Knowledge of LEAN OPEX with applicability in Manufacturing Engineering environment

6-Sigma certified, minimum Black-Belt and preferred Shainin Journeyman

Ability to work and live a global network environment with ability to travel 50% of the time

· Excellent project management skills, with experience in leading cross-functional teams

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ities.

Effective communication and interpersonal skills to collaborate with diverse stakeholders.

Ability to work independently and adapt to a fast-paced, dynamic environment.

Outstanding verbal, written communication in English
